Unsafe Condition

Failure of a horizontal stabilizer skin panel or a spar cap bolt due to stress corrosion.

Required Actions

Within 6 months after the effective date, inspect horizontal stabilizer skin panels and apply LPS-3 corrosion-inhibiting compound. Inspect spar cap bolts made from H-11 material every year. Replace broken bolts or cracked panels prior to further flight. Reinspect cracked panels every 3 months if within acceptable limits.

Compliance Time

Within the next 6 months after the effective date of this AD, unless already accomplished since May 8, 1987, and thereafter at intervals not to exceed specified periods (2 years for skin panels, 1 year for bolts, 3 months for reinspection).
